The Yanomamis are an ethnic group composed of 20,000 to 30,000 indigenous people who live in the rainforest. The live pretty much shut off from the rest of the world
--The Yanomami have a haughty and warlike character,[4] and when they kill they acquire the social status of unokai. The more warlike ones, who manage to kill more enemies, have greater prestige and more women.
--Mothers either welcome her newborn or kills the baby by burying them alive. Infanticide is practiced to eliminate children born with defects, or as a form of sex selection
--One of the most primitive customs of this ethnic group is the practice of ritual cannibalism: in a collective and sacred ritual funeral, they incinerate the corpse of a dead relative and eat the ashes of their bones, mixing them with “pijiguao” paste

they aren't atheist either. The Yanomami people traditionally practice animism as their religion. Animism is the belief that plants, inanimate objects, and natural phenomena have living souls. To the Yanomami the forest is not only composed of plant and animal life, but of spiritual life as well.
